Artificial Intelligence is Reshaping Software Development Life Cycle

 

AI Is Reshaping the SDLC—Why Nonprofits Need Partners Who Can Bridge Legacy Stability and AI‑Driven Agility

The software development lifecycle (SDLC) is undergoing a historic transformation. Artificial Intelligence is now embedded in nearly every stage of modern engineering, accelerating delivery but also introducing new risks and operational demands.

Nonprofit organizations face unique challenges: maintaining mission‑critical legacy systems with limited resources while preparing for an AI‑augmented future that can amplify impact. Resource Stack, Inc. understands these challenges and stands ready to help nonprofits balance stability with agility.

The AI Acceleration—and the Hidden Risks for Nonprofits
AI boosts productivity, but nonprofits must be cautious:
• 81% of developers report faster workflows with AI tools, yet 45% of AI generated code fails security tests.
• Nonprofits adopting AI face risks of vulnerabilities and increased review overhead.
Disciplined engineering, DevOps maturity, and strong QA are essential to harness AI safely.

Legacy Systems in Nonprofits Are Strategic Assets

Most nonprofits rely on legacy systems for core operations. These systems must be:

    • Maintained efficiently with limited staff

    • Modernized incrementally

    • Integrated with AI components

    • Secured against new vulnerabilities

Resource Stack helps nonprofits reduce labor, increase efficiency, and adapt systems for rapid AI‑driven change.

Why Resource Stack, Inc. Is the Ideal IT Partner for Nonprofits in the AI Era

Resource Stack supports every layer of a nonprofit’s technology ecosystem:

Legacy System Support & Modernization

Maintaining mission‑critical platforms while introducing automation and modernization to reduce overhead.

AI Adoption & Integration

Helping nonprofits adopt AI safely and strategically with full lifecycle governance.

Cybersecurity

Ensuring secure SDLC, continuous monitoring, threat modeling, compliance, and AI‑specific risk mitigation.

DevOps & Cloud Engineering

Strengthening pipelines, automating deployments, and ensuring resilient, scalable environments.

Software Development

Delivering robust, maintainable applications aligned with nonprofit goals.

Quality Assurance Blending automation with expert oversight to ensure reliability and security.

 

The Future Belongs to Nonprofits That Move Fast—Without Breaking What Works

AI reshapes the SDLC. Nonprofits need partners who can:

    • Maintain and stabilize legacy systems

    • Reduce operational labor

    • Introducing automation and AI safely

    • Strengthening security

    • Modernize incrementally

    • Support every layer of IT

Resource Stack, Inc. delivers exactly that, helping nonprofits stay agile, secure, and future‑ready.

Frequently Asked Questions (FAQs)

1. How is AI changing the traditional software development lifecycle (SDLC)? – AI is now embedded across nearly every SDLC phase—from requirements analysis to coding, testing, deployment, and monitoring. It accelerates delivery but also introduces new risks, including insecure autogenerated code, increased review overhead, and the need for stronger governance. Organizations must balance AI‑driven speed with disciplined engineering practices to maintain stability.

2. Why do organizations with legacy systems need a partner like Resource Stack? – Legacy systems remain mission‑critical, but most teams have fewer resources to maintain them. As AI adoption grows, these systems must be modernized incrementally, integrated with AI components, and secured against new vulnerabilities. Resource Stack specializes in supporting and modernizing legacy platforms while introducing automation, observability, and AI safely—without disrupting core operations.

3. What makes AI-generated code risky, and how does Resource Stack mitigate those risks? – AI tools can produce insecure or incorrect code, with studies showing up to 45% of AI-generated code failing security tests. Resource Stack mitigates these risks through secure SDLC practices, strong QA oversight, DevOps maturity, and continuous monitoring. We ensure AI accelerates development without compromising security, reliability, or long-term maintainability.